统一消息系统

我们提供统一消息系统招投标所需全套资料,包括统一消息系统介绍PPT、统一消息系统产品解决方案、
统一消息系统产品技术参数,以及对应的标书参考文件,详请联系客服。

统一消息系统与方案下载:构建高效通信与资源管理的基石

2025-12-29 04:53
统一消息平台在线试用
统一消息平台
在线试用
统一消息平台解决方案
统一消息平台
解决方案下载
统一消息平台源码
统一消息平台
详细介绍
统一消息平台报价
统一消息平台
产品报价

今天真是一个令人激动的日子!我怀着无比狂喜的心情,写下这篇文章,围绕“统一消息系统”和“方案下载”这两个关键技术点展开讨论。随着信息技术的飞速发展,企业对系统间通信效率、数据一致性以及资源分发能力的要求越来越高。而统一消息系统和方案下载正是解决这些问题的关键技术手段。

一、什么是统一消息系统?

统一消息系统(Unified Messaging System)是一种能够整合多种消息传输方式的中间件服务,它允许不同模块、服务或应用之间通过标准化的方式进行通信。无论是异步消息、同步请求还是事件驱动的交互,统一消息系统都能提供一致的接口和协议,从而简化开发流程,提高系统的可维护性和扩展性。

在传统的系统架构中,各个组件往往使用不同的通信协议,如HTTP、RPC、MQTT等,这导致了系统间的耦合度高、维护复杂。而统一消息系统通过引入一个统一的消息代理(Message Broker),将各种消息类型抽象为统一的数据格式,并通过标准的API进行传输。这种方式不仅提高了系统的灵活性,还降低了开发和调试的难度。

二、统一消息系统的核心特点

1. **标准化接口**:统一消息系统提供一套标准的API,使得不同语言、不同平台的应用都可以无缝对接。

2. **异步通信**:支持异步消息处理,避免了阻塞式调用带来的性能瓶颈。

3. **消息持久化**:系统可以将消息存储在磁盘或数据库中,确保即使在系统崩溃时也不会丢失重要数据。

4. **负载均衡与容错机制**:通过多节点部署和自动故障转移,保证系统的高可用性和稳定性。

5. **安全性与权限控制**:支持消息加密、身份验证和访问控制,保障系统安全。

三、统一消息系统在分布式系统中的作用

在当今复杂的分布式系统中,统一消息系统扮演着至关重要的角色。它不仅作为服务间的通信桥梁,还承担着数据同步、事件通知、任务调度等多重功能。

例如,在微服务架构中,各个服务之间需要频繁地交换信息。如果每个服务都采用不同的通信方式,那么系统的复杂度将呈指数级增长。而通过统一消息系统,所有服务都可以通过同一个消息队列进行通信,大大简化了系统设计。

此外,统一消息系统还可以用于日志收集、监控告警、数据分析等场景。通过将这些操作封装成统一的消息格式,系统可以更高效地处理和分析数据。

四、什么是方案下载?

方案下载(Solution Download)是指从服务器端获取预定义的配置、脚本、模板或其他资源的过程。在很多系统中,用户或程序需要根据不同的需求动态获取相应的解决方案,而不是硬编码在系统中。

方案下载通常涉及以下几个方面:

**资源分发**:将配置文件、脚本、插件等资源从服务器分发到客户端或目标系统。

**版本控制**:确保下载的方案是最新版本,避免因版本不一致导致的问题。

**权限管理**:只有授权用户或系统才能下载特定的方案。

**缓存机制**:为了提高效率,系统可能会对已下载的方案进行缓存。

五、方案下载的实际应用场景

1. **自动化部署**:在DevOps环境中,方案下载常用于自动化部署工具,如Ansible、Chef、Puppet等,它们会从中央仓库下载配置和脚本,完成主机的初始化和配置。

2. **云原生应用**:在容器化和微服务架构中,应用可能需要从远程服务器下载特定的配置文件或镜像,以适应不同的运行环境。

3. **边缘计算**:在边缘设备中,方案下载可以用于更新固件、配置参数或执行特定任务。

4. **定制化服务**:某些SaaS平台会根据用户的订阅级别,提供不同的功能模块或配置方案,这些都需要通过方案下载来实现。

六、统一消息系统与方案下载的结合

当统一消息系统与方案下载相结合时,可以发挥出更大的协同效应。例如,当某个服务需要执行一项新的任务时,可以通过消息系统触发方案下载,获取最新的配置或脚本,然后执行相应的操作。

这种模式具有以下优势:

**实时性**:通过消息触发下载,可以确保方案的及时更新。

**灵活性**:不同的服务可以根据自身需求选择下载不同的方案。

统一消息系统

**可扩展性**:系统可以轻松地添加新的方案类型,而无需修改现有逻辑。

七、技术实现示例

下面是一个简单的技术实现示例,展示如何通过统一消息系统触发方案下载。

1. **消息发布**:某个服务A向消息队列发送一条消息,内容为“需要下载方案X”。

2. **消息监听**:服务B监听该消息队列,接收到消息后,调用方案下载接口。

3. **方案下载**:服务B从服务器下载方案X,保存到本地并执行。

这个过程可以进一步扩展,比如加入版本控制、权限校验、日志记录等功能,以增强系统的健壮性和安全性。

八、未来展望

随着云计算、边缘计算和AI技术的发展,统一消息系统和方案下载的应用场景将会更加广泛。未来的系统将更加智能化,能够根据实时数据动态调整消息路由和方案分发策略。

同时,随着5G和物联网的普及,设备之间的通信将更加频繁,统一消息系统将成为连接万物的重要纽带。而方案下载也将成为实现个性化服务和快速迭代的关键手段。

九、结语

统一消息系统和方案下载是现代软件架构中不可或缺的组成部分。它们不仅提升了系统的通信效率和资源管理能力,还为开发者提供了更高的灵活性和可维护性。

今天,我满怀喜悦地写下了这篇文章,希望它能帮助更多人理解这两项技术的重要性,并在实际项目中加以应用。我相信,随着技术的不断进步,统一消息系统和方案下载将在未来发挥更加重要的作用。

本站部分内容及素材来源于互联网,由AI智能生成,如有侵权或言论不当,联系必删!